The name 'Kinclune' comes from the Gaelic for 'head of the meadow' and the panoramic views of the Vale of Strathmore are unparalleled. Easily accessible from central Scotland, but rural, secluded and private, Kinclune 'brings peace to the soul' (2023 Christmas guest). With hills and glens, sheep, Highland Ponies, Aberdeen Angus cattle, roe deer, red squirrel, osprey and red kite on your door step, Kinclune offers an idyllic rural retreat.
The expansive views are indescribable and guests particularly love sunrise and sunsets at Kinclune.
Location:
Kinclune is 6 miles from the village of Kirriemuir, popularly known as 'the Gateway to the Glens' and the birthplace of JM Barrie, author of Peter Pan.
Only 15 minutes from the main A90 dual carriageway, 40 minutes from the city of Dundee, 50 minutes from Perth and 95 minutes from Edinburgh.
Angus is a hidden gem for lovers of Scotland's stunning scenery and outdoor adventures, ideally located for walking, climbing, fishing and wildlife watching in the Angus Glens and Scottish Cairngorms. We recommend exploring Glen Clova, Glen Isla and Glen Prosen and our local lochs and castles (Glamis, Balintore and Brechin castles). The Glenshee Mountain Resort, right in the heart of the Cairngorm National Park, is only 40 minutes from Kinclune and it is a beautiful drive from there to Braemar and Royal Balmoral Castle. Accommodation:
Fully refurbished in 2023, the house is spacious, but cosy. Your family or friend group can enjoy everything about this magnificent, exclusive-use country home in the utmost comfort.
Boasting 7 unique and beautiful double bedrooms, 3 of which can be set up as twin rooms, if preferred, for children or singles (see bedrooms below). Please see our floor plan images for house layout.
Drawing room (37m2):
Beautiful, traditional drawing room with large open fire and seating for 14. Relax, rejuvenate and enjoy the expansive views from the wonderful curved bay window. An excellent social space for your friends and family, this room encapsulates heritage charm and country house grandeur.
Interlinked Sonos One speakers in the Drawing Room and Kitchen-dining Room mean you can stream your playlist for perfect parties.
Kitchen-dining room (43.5m2):
Spacious, beautifully designed kitchen-dining room which makes an ideal social space for family meals, buffets or formal dining for 14+. Perfect for celebrating special occasions, it has already hosted all the 'big' birthdays, an anniversary and a joyous hen party.
The modern, fully-equipped kitchen has everything you could need to cater for your guests, including American style fridge freezer, dishwasher and washer dryer. The huge kitchen island means food prep and clearing up is a team effort and a pleasure (but, if you prefer to relax and be catered for, we can also arrange a catered or partially catered stay, so please contact us for information).
The kitchen, pantry and traditional wood panelled cloakroom are kitted out with all the household 'basics', so you don't need to bring 'everything plus the kitchen sink' (including tea and coffee starter kit, tinfoil, kitchen towels, dish cloths, cling film, washing-up liquid, cleaning materials, dishwasher tablets, washing machine tablets and a supply of logs from our own woods for the fires and firepit).
Snug TV and games room (21.4m2):
Settle into the deep and delicious plush velvet corner sofa in the Snug with smart Wifi-enabled TV and a wide selection of family board games. Blackout curtains ensure a cinematic experience in the Snug (night or day) and, while it's a luxurious space for adults and children alike, it is definitely a cosy space to keep the kids entertained while the adults socialise.
Bedrooms (7 double bedrooms, sleeping 14 guests plus infants):
Every bedroom is unique and characterful with incredible countryside views from large windows, so you can retire to stunning sunsets and wake-up to glorious mornings. Beds and mattresses were all new in Autumn 23 and, with our bespoke linen bedheads and cushions, bedding and cotton towels, we deliver 'boutique hotel style' luxury for the duration of your stay.
Bedroom 1. The Main Master Suite (Honeymoon suite) (45m2, sleeps 2, plus optional cot) -
Super king size bed.
Spoil yourself with this exquisite and spacious suite boasting an ensuite shower room and a separate spacious dressing room with free-standing double-ended bath and a stunning view from the tub!
Bedroom 2. The Turret Bedroom (15m2, sleeps 2) -
King size bed or 2 small singles if preferred.
This lovely room incorporates the 'Turret' - your very own raised viewing area, complete with bird book and binoculars. The private Turret Shower room with huge walk-in shower is just one step across the hall.
Bedroom 3. The Tower Bedroom (21.3m2, sleeps 2 plus optional cot) - Super king size bed or 2 singles if preferred.
The largest bedroom with a stunning bay window within the tower feature. The luxurious Tower Bathroom is just 2 steps across the hall. with a traditional double ended roll-top claw-footed bath and a huge walk-in shower.
Bedroom 4. Tawny Bedroom (15m2, sleeps 2, Double Bed) - Double bed.
Named after the tawny owls which can be heard in the surrounding trees at night. A beautiful, unique and characterful bedroom with original fireplace, bespoke furniture and stunning views. Right next door is the Family Bathroom with 180cm traditional steel tub and hand-held shower.
Bedroom 5. Beech Bedroom (10.4m2, sleeps 2) -Double bed.
Smaller, but perfectly appointed and looking out at the surrounding beech trees, this is a delightful bedroom for a couple or a single. Beech shares the Family Bathroom with Tawny. It is literally next door.
Bedrooms 6 and 7 are located in the Osprey Annex, which is the rear portion of the house occupying 2 floors. Historically the servants quarters, but recently renovated and generously proportioned, it offers a self-contained suite for a couple or small family group, including its own kitchen-living room with Smart TV, dining space and woodburning stove. The design of the Annex is themed around the two pairs of osprey which nest to the north east corner of Kinclune Estate.
Bedroom 6. Annex Master Suite (25.2m2, sleeps 2, plus optional cot, ensuite) - The Annex Master offers a sumptuous king size bed and an ensuite shower room for a couple.
Bedroom 7. Annex Bedroom 2 (15.7m2, sleeps 2 plus optional cot, shared shower room, King size bed convertible to 2 small singles if preferred).
Due to sharing the master ensuite, the Annex is best suited to families with children or teens. However, for large family groups it can be set up as a King size bed to accommodate a couple.
Exterior Space:
Kinclune House has a large enclosed garden, a lovely, traditional summer house on the lawn with integrated seating for your whole group, separate tables and chairs for outdoor dining and a Kadai firebowl (firepit and a BBQ).

Accessibility:
All bedrooms and bathrooms are located on the first floor. There is a WC on the ground floor of the house.
From spring 2025 we will have further accessible accommodation in 3 cottages to the rear of Kinclune House, so we can accommodate larger groups and provide high-quality, accessible ground floor accommodation.
The Annex cannot be accessed from within Kinclune House for fire safety reasons. It is a fully self-contained unit with its own entrance.
The Annex bedrooms and shower room are accessed via a steep staircase. For your safety, stair gates are fitted top and bottom of this staircase.
Sustainability and heat efficiency
Kinclune is an award-winning organic, sustainable and nature-friendly estate.
Centrally heated, internal wall insulation where possible (historic listed house), loft insulation and double glazed sash and case windows make Kinclune warm and cosy.
We supply sufficient logs and firelighters for your first night, but additional wood should be ordered, ideally, prior to your arrival. The cost is £10 per basket, plus VAT.
Our EV charger is available on request, but must be booked in advance. There is a £5 admin fee for use and a 30 pence per kwh charge, plus VAT.
